Why nightshades food checker matters

Nightshades are a plant family including tomatoes, peppers, eggplants, and potatoes. Some people find that avoiding nightshades helps with joint pain, digestive issues, or inflammatory conditions, though research is limited.

  • Complete elimination for 30 days gives the clearest picture
  • Watch for hidden nightshades in spice blends and sauces
  • Paprika and cayenne are nightshades often overlooked

Nightshades are a plant family including tomatoes, peppers, eggplants, and potatoes. Some people find that avoiding nightshades helps with joint pain, digestive issues, or inflammatory conditions, though research is limited.

Sensitivity varies widely. What triggers one person may be fine for another. Track your reactions to find your personal threshold.

If you're sensitive to Nightshades, consider these strategies:

  • 1Complete elimination for 30 days gives the clearest picture
  • 2Watch for hidden nightshades in spice blends and sauces
  • 3Paprika and cayenne are nightshades often overlooked
  • 4Sweet potatoes are NOT nightshades - they're safe
  • 5Goji berries are nightshades
